ROLE
As a Store Manager at Subway, you are the driving force behind our store's success. You will lead a high-performing team and oversee daily operations to deliver an exceptional guest experience while hitting key performance indicators (KPIs) such as sales growth, productivity (SPLH), food cost, Quarterly REV scores, cash control, inventory accuracy, and more. This role is pivotal in ensuring that our store remains profitable, operationally sound, and community engaged.

RESPONSIBILITIES
Including but not limited to:
  • Team Leadership & Development:
    • Recruit, train, and reward outstanding team members.
    • Foster a culture of accountability, excellence, and continuous improvement.
    • Ensure open communication and timely feedback across all levels.
  • Operational Excellence:
    • Oversee day-to-day operations to guarantee high-quality food preparation, service, and store maintenance.
    • Enforce safety and food hygiene standards in line with local and national codes.
    • Manage cash control procedures and ensure financial records are accurate and up to date.
  • Performance Management:
    • Drive sales growth and maximize profitability by monitoring SPLH and food cost percentages.
    • Achieve and exceed Quarterly REV scores by making data-driven decisions.
    • Maintain precise inventory levels and control systems.
  • Marketing & Community Engagement:
    • Lead local marketing initiatives and community outreach programs to enhance store visibility and guest engagement.
    • Support the execution of national marketing campaigns and promotions, ensuring the store is fully prepared for each window.
  • Special Projects & Administrative Duties:
    • Plan and execute special events and promotions within budget and on deadline.
    • Maintain accurate business records and perform regular analyses to uncover opportunities for revenue growth.

KEY RESULTS
  • High-Performing Team: Build and sustain a team that consistently exceeds performance targets.
  • Revenue & Profitability: Increase store sales and profitability while managing costs effectively.
  • Operational Efficiency: Achieve SPLH, food cost, and cash control targets through proactive management.
  • Community Impact: Enhance the store's local presence with effective marketing and outreach initiatives.
  • Compliance & Safety: Uphold exceptional standards in operational safety, cleanliness, and overall store functionality.
